  1. I've done everything by the book, with the exception of having Snort under C:\Snort, and all tests passed.

    However I get this when I type http://winids (cut off like that):

    nk_field_string, $add_button_string) in D:\WinIDS\inetpub\wwwroot\base\includes\base_state_citems.inc.php on line 1398 PHP Warning: Declaration of ICMPFieldCriteria::Description() should be compatible with ProtocolFieldCriteria::Description($human_fields) in D:\WinIDS\inetpub\wwwroot\base\includes\base_state_citems.inc.php on line 1438 PHP Warning: Declaration of ICMPFieldCriteria::PrintForm() should be compatible with MultipleElementCriteria::PrintForm($field_list, $blank_field_string, $add_button_string) in D:\WinIDS\inetpub\wwwroot\base\includes\base_state_citems.inc.php on line 1438 PHP Warning: Declaration of DataCriteria::PrintForm() should be compatible with MultipleElementCriteria::PrintForm($field_list, $blank_field_string, $add_button_string) in D:\WinIDS\inetpub\wwwroot\base\includes\base_state_citems.inc.php on line 1634 PHP Fatal error: Uncaught Error: Cannot use string offset as an array in D:\WinIDS\inetpub\wwwroot\base\includes\base_state_common.inc.php:47 Stack trace: #0 D:\WinIDS\inetpub\wwwroot\base\base_main.php(60): InitArray('', 1, 3, '') #1 {main} thrown in D:\WinIDS\inetpub\wwwroot\base\includes\base_state_common.inc.php on line 47

    Exactly cut off like that.

    Any ideas?

    I've created a portscan.log file since did not exist

    Also my php.ini does not have a extension=php_mysql.dll but a extension=php_mysqli.dll with an i. Probably because it's the latest version.

    Windows 10 64bit, Firefox or Internet Explorer, barnyard and snort services running

    BTW This is the most comprehensive install tutorial I've seen

     

    Edit 1

    After some double checking I realized that the Barnyard2 service is running (svrany) but not the barnyard2.exe. I am now launching barnyard2.exe manually with the following command:

    barnyard2.exe -c d:\winids\barnyard2\etc\barnyard2.conf -d c:\snort\log -f merged.log -l d:\winids\barnyard2 -w c:\snort\log\barnyard.waldo

    which works fine. The IIS still does not work!
